Mint Green and Terracotta: Earthy Elegance
This pairing evokes a sense of natural harmony, drawing inspiration from the warm hues of the earth. Consider incorporating terracotta tiles for the floor or backsplash, providing a grounding element to the refreshing mint green. Incorporate wooden accents, such as a countertop or shelves, to further enhance the organic feel. Embrace natural textures through woven baskets for storage or a jute rug for a touch of warmth underfoot. This design scheme aligns with the growing trend towards natural materials and earthy tones, creating a space that feels both calming and stylish.
Mint Green and Black: Contemporary Chic
This bold combination exudes a sense of modern sophistication. The crispness of black provides a striking contrast to the calming mint green, creating a visually impactful space. Consider using black hardware for cabinets and appliances, adding a touch of sleekness to the design. Black accents, such as framed artwork or a statement pendant light, further enhance the modern aesthetic. This trend is particularly popular in the US and EU, reflecting the contemporary design sensibilities of these regions. The combination offers a clean and minimalist look, making the laundry room feel like a stylish extension of the home.
Mint Green and Natural Wood: Rustic Charm
Embrace the beauty of natural materials with this timeless combination. The warmth of natural wood complements the refreshing mint green, creating a welcoming and inviting atmosphere. Opt for distressed wood for a rustic feel, or choose smooth, polished wood for a more contemporary touch. Integrate wooden elements throughout the space, such as open shelving, a countertop, or a distressed wooden door. This design style is particularly popular in the US and EU, as it reflects a growing appreciation for sustainable and handcrafted elements.
